Commit b608e2c3 authored by Stefan Metzmacher's avatar Stefan Metzmacher Committed by Steve French
Browse files

smb/client: remove unused rq_iter_size from struct smb_rqst



Reviewed-by: default avatarDavid Howells <dhowells@redhat.com>
Fixes: d08089f6 ("cifs: Change the I/O paths to use an iterator rather than a page list")
Signed-off-by: default avatarStefan Metzmacher <metze@samba.org>
Signed-off-by: default avatarSteve French <stfrench@microsoft.com>
parent c724b2ab
Loading
Loading
Loading
Loading
+0 −1
Original line number Diff line number Diff line
@@ -254,7 +254,6 @@ struct cifs_open_info_data {
struct smb_rqst {
	struct kvec	*rq_iov;	/* array of kvecs */
	unsigned int	rq_nvec;	/* number of kvecs in array */
	size_t		rq_iter_size;	/* Amount of data in ->rq_iter */
	struct iov_iter	rq_iter;	/* Data iterator */
	struct xarray	rq_buffer;	/* Page buffer for encryption */
};
+0 −1
Original line number Diff line number Diff line
@@ -1713,7 +1713,6 @@ cifs_async_writev(struct cifs_io_subrequest *wdata)
	rqst.rq_iov = iov;
	rqst.rq_nvec = 2;
	rqst.rq_iter = wdata->subreq.io_iter;
	rqst.rq_iter_size = iov_iter_count(&wdata->subreq.io_iter);

	cifs_dbg(FYI, "async write at %llu %zu bytes\n",
		 wdata->subreq.start, wdata->subreq.len);
+0 −2
Original line number Diff line number Diff line
@@ -4446,7 +4446,6 @@ smb3_init_transform_rq(struct TCP_Server_Info *server, int num_rqst,
			}
			iov_iter_xarray(&new->rq_iter, ITER_SOURCE,
					buffer, 0, size);
			new->rq_iter_size = size;
		}
	}

@@ -4492,7 +4491,6 @@ decrypt_raw_data(struct TCP_Server_Info *server, char *buf,
	rqst.rq_nvec = 2;
	if (iter) {
		rqst.rq_iter = *iter;
		rqst.rq_iter_size = iov_iter_count(iter);
		iter_size = iov_iter_count(iter);
	}

+0 −2
Original line number Diff line number Diff line
@@ -4523,7 +4523,6 @@ smb2_readv_callback(struct mid_q_entry *mid)

	if (rdata->got_bytes) {
		rqst.rq_iter	  = rdata->subreq.io_iter;
		rqst.rq_iter_size = iov_iter_count(&rdata->subreq.io_iter);
	}

	WARN_ONCE(rdata->server != mid->server,
@@ -4975,7 +4974,6 @@ smb2_async_writev(struct cifs_io_subrequest *wdata)
	rqst.rq_iov = iov;
	rqst.rq_nvec = 1;
	rqst.rq_iter = wdata->subreq.io_iter;
	rqst.rq_iter_size = iov_iter_count(&rqst.rq_iter);
	if (test_bit(NETFS_SREQ_RETRYING, &wdata->subreq.flags))
		smb2_set_replay(server, &rqst);
#ifdef CONFIG_CIFS_SMB_DIRECT